A ball is thrown from point A with initial velocity of 10 m/s at 45°, it reaches the maximum height and, on the return, it hits horizontal surface 2 m above the initial level and bounces back at 20° with the surface, with half of the speed of impact. 1. How long will it take to reach point B? 2. What is its velocity at the time of impact at point B? 45° 3. What is the horizontal distance of the ball from A to C (same level)? 4. What is its final velocity at point C? 2m C
